The Resurrection

Venetian 16th Century

National Gallery of Art

The sculpture features a central figure standing in an elaborate architectural frame. The figure is male, with long hair, draped cloth around the waist, holding a staff with a flag in the left hand, and the right hand raised in a contrapposto pose. Two smaller reclining figures surround the central figure. The sculpture is bronze-colored, suggesting it may be made of bronze or a similar material. The frame is intricately decorated with ornamentation on columns and pediment, resembling classical architectural styles. At the top of the frame is a circular medallion with a relief, possibly a bearded man's profile, flanked by ornamental scrolls. The composition creates a textured surface, enhancing its visual impact.
